Please cascade the following to your branch managers with care. Effective next quarter, we will stop accepting new orders for the Parlane appliance series. Existing stock may be sold through, but no replenishment will be issued after the cut-off. Warranty service continues for the full contractual period; spares will route through the Hartveil depot. Branch managers should prepare customer scripts using the attached guidance and avoid speculation about successor products. The confidential summary of the related business plans appears below.

internal memo for kadug-tawep: The northern region missed its Wenvan quota by 27.3 percent last quarter. Soroxox Holdings plans to lower the Aldix list price by 8.2 percent in November. The steering committee signed off on a budget of $264.1 million for Project Briix. The renewal with Quenethax Freight closes at $65.6 million a year, 21.0 percent below the last contract.

## Tuning

The receipt mailer (Almsgate) batches donation receipts and sends through the Thornquay relay. On-call: if the queue backs up, resist the urge to crank batch size — the relay rate-limits per connection, and bigger batches just mean bigger retries. Scale worker count first, then shorten the flush interval. Dedupe window must stay longer than the retry horizon or donors get duplicate receipts, which generates tickets. All knobs live in one place and are read at worker start. Current production values follow.

tuning table, kajop-yafof:
QUOTAS = {
    "wenath": 10,
    "ulaael": 5,
}

## v3.2.0 — Queue swap + key rotation

Big one, plugin folks: we finally retired the homegrown Bramblehook job queue in favor of the new Corvid scheduler. Your hooks should keep working, but retry semantics are saner now. As part of the migration we rotated the artifact signing material, so update your verification step before publishing. The new key is below.

deploy key for kagup-bawig: bky9_ZMq28eTw9